China's Attempt to Shield North Korea from Human Rights Accusations Condemned by US and West

TL;DR Summary
The US accused China of trying to hide North Korea's human rights abuses by blocking the webcast of an informal meeting of UN Security Council members on the issue. China and Russia argue that the Security Council should not discuss human rights issues, but the US says North Korea's nuclear and ballistic missile programs are "inextricably linked to the regime's human rights abuses." Despite China's move, the meeting was still public and media attended. The UN Security Council is likely to hold a formal meeting on Monday over North Korea's launch of an intercontinental ballistic missile.
